Trusty Montford is a Vampire Coast Vampire Coast Unique Lord unit introduced in Total War: Warhammer II with Curse of the Vampire Coast, available in campaign only.

Recruitment[ | ]

  • After completing the research for Disreputable Admiral, select any Settlement or Lord that has access to Shipbuilding and recruit him in the Lord Recruit tab

Campaign effects[ | ]

  • Has access to shipbuilding
  • When normally killed in battle, this Lord will be wounded instead
  • Post battle chance of stealing a magic item: +20%
  • Recruitment cost: -15% (Lord's army)

Battle effects[ | ]

  • Leadership aura size: +100% when defending

Strategy[ | ]

  • Trusty is a good first pick for a Legendary Admiral who is going to be active on the map (not just a government officer slot). He will help you farm magic items and uses the Lore of Vampires which is the overall strongest lore for Admirals.
